Hot Tubs
And/Or
Jetted Tubs WARNING!
|
Proper use of Hot Tub and/or Jetted Tub in or about the rented premises described herein, during the term of this agreement, is at the discretion and sole responsibility of the signer of the rental agreement, herein known as the "Guest." It is the responsibility of the Guest to make this warning known to and fully understood by anyone who might use said Hot Tub and/or Jetted Tub during the term of this agreement.
- Limited Usage: Limit use to 15 minutes and never exceed maximum bather load. Prolonged use can cause rashes or infection.
- Jewelry & Fabrics: Discoloration of certain fabrics may occur. Jewelry should never be worn in spa. Permanent damage to jewelry can occur.
- Children & Pregnant Women: Should never use hot tub or jetted tub! Children and fetuses are affected by heat and infection more quickly than adults. Water attracts children; always attach tub cover after each use. Never allow a child in tub area unattended!
- Medical Conditions: Persons having heart conditions, high or low blood pressure, diabetes or other health conditions should not use spa.
- Infections: Since infection spreads rapidly in hot water, do not use the spa if you have open wounds or sores of any kind and/or infection.
- Hot Tub Cover: Never sit or stand on cover; it will not support a person's weight. A $350.00 charge will result from breakage. Please notify the office of existing damage upon your arrival. Keep cover closed and locked while not in use.
- Interim Cleanings: Guest is responsible to maintain a clean hot tub. Minimum fee for professional interim cleaning is $75.00 to guest.
- Foreign Materials: Never introduce foreign materials, lotions, oils or soaps to the hot tub.
- Water Hose: Never leave water host attached to spigot due to danger of freezing.
- Prevent Drowning: Spa heat speeds up effects of alcohol, drugs or medicine and can cause unconsciousness. Immediately leave tub if uncomfortable or sleepy! Never allow your head to submerge in spa; long hair can become lodged in the intake.
